70 degrees in early February? That calls for some frozen yogurt! I’ve heard good things about Menchie’s so I thought I’d check out the one close to my place in the southwest. They’ve got your typical froyo setup… self-serve yogurt, toppings, sauce.
Some of the flavors that I sampled were great, like chocolate silk, cheesecake, and red velvet. They were smooth and creamy. But the best one I tried was pecan praline — absolutely delicious without being too sweet.
There were plenty of toppings (nuts, bananas foster, fruit, mochi, brownies, chocolate syrup, etc.) and the station was spotless. I hate walking in to a place that’s a dump and has toppings mixed together. Each item looked fresh also, no partially frozen strawberries or mushy, nasty pineapples.
At $0.30 per ounce this place is also cheaper than other froyo places around town.
